I have no idea if this is the right place to ask this, I looked around for another spot related to rules but this seems to be the only one. Is requesting assistance with porting a mod from oblivion to skyrim for only personal use allowed? (not going to upload it merely wish to use it once again in skyrim) If so, would a post like that be placed in a mod request forum?

If you're asking for someone to make a new mod for Skyrim that "works the same way" as an existing one for Oblivion, that should be fine. And yes, that would go in the Skyrim "Mod Request" forum.

 

But Bethseda do not allow the porting of materials from any of their games to any others. Period.

 

So if the mod included resources from Obivion which would be need in the Skyrim one, then asking for someone to so this is the equivalent of asking someone to pirate material.

 

What a player does on a player's own machine is a player's own business.

 

What two players do between themselves is also their business.

 

But making that business public by using the Nexus as the communications (and/or distribution) channel means having to follow the rules both of the Nexus, and the rightsholder for the materials involved. So please respect them. :thumbsup:

so if i were to upload a weapon mesh from oblivion to skyrim, but i has a brand new texture, i would get banned or the file taken down

 

edit: what if i edited the file a bit, would that be fine to upload

 

No, you can't upload stock assets from one game for use in another even if you've edited them. You can of course upload custom made meshes from Oblivion if you can get the permission of the mesh creator.
